> In reference to my previous posting, I am moving my 3583 LTO libraries
> from AIX ownership to Linux ownership (as well as the newest 5.4.1 server
> level).
>
> I just checked in some scratch tapes to the Linux system and the tapes
> came up as 8-characters (090000L2 vs 090000).
>
> Do I care ? Is this going to cause any conflicts or other problems ? Is
> this going to require relabeling ? Can I set it back to 6-characters ? I
> read that LTO3 requires 8-chars but these are LTO2 only. No plans to buy
> any more drives and we certainly wouldn't mix them if we did !
